Sesame Peanut Noodles

Ingredients
- 1 tablespoon sesame oil
- 1 tablespoon garlic infused oil
- 1 tablespoon soy sauce
- 2 tablespoons sweet chilli sauce
- 1/3 cup smooth peanut butter
- 2 tablespoons lime juice
- 4 ounces/1 1/2 cups mange-tout (snow peas)
- 2 cups bean sprouts, rinsed
- 1 red pepper, seeded and cut into small strips
- 2 scallions, finely sliced
- 1 1/4 pounds cooked egg noodles
- 1/4 cup sesame seeds
- 4 tablespoons freshly chopped coriander leaves or 1/4 cup freshly chopped cilantro leaves
Details
Servings 8
Preparation time 15mins
Cooking time 15mins

Preparation
Step 1
Whisk together all of the dressing ingredients in a bowl or jug.
Put the mange-tout, bean sprouts, sliced red pepper, sliced scallions and noodles into a bowl.
Pour over the dressing and mix thoroughly to coat everything well.
Sprinkle with the sesame seeds and coriander/cilantro and pack up as needed.
